Golden Mile Chrysler is hiring a Parts Manager
Parts Managers are responsible for inventory management and control for the dealership. They work with the brand and suppliers to source necessary parts to fulfil the needs of the repairs being competed in the Service Department as well as customer requests and purchases directly to the Parts Department. Business is conducted both in person, via telephone and online.**:
- Sales and customer service skills if working with the general public
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- Mathematical skills to help manage the inventory, pricing and estimates
- Problemsolving skills to deal with parts inventory issues
- Previous mechanic or car sales experience
- Ability to work in a fastpaced and sometimes loud environment
- Leadership skills to keep the parts department running smoothly
- Product knowledge to ensure they identify parts correctly and recommend the needed parts
